1. What Are Ultra Thin Vacuum Insulation Panels?

Ultra-thin vacuum insulation panels (VIPs) are high-performance insulation materials known for their impressive thermal resistance. They are composed of an insulating core, typically made from silica or fiberglass, encased in a vacuum-sealed barrier. This unique structure allows them to achieve much higher thermal resistance than conventional insulation options.

2. Why Choose Ultra Thin Vacuum Insulation Panels?

These panels have gained popularity due to their effectiveness. Here’s how they stand out:

  • Superior Thermal Performance: VIPs offer R-values that are significantly higher than traditional insulation materials, meaning they can keep spaces warmer or cooler with less thickness.
  • Space Efficiency: Their slim profile allows for more design flexibility in spaces where every inch matters, such as in retrofitting buildings.
  • Durability: With proper handling, these panels can last for many years, providing long-term value and consistent performance.

4. Where Are Ultra Thin Vacuum Insulation Panels Most Beneficial?

Ultra-thin vacuum insulation panels are especially useful in several applications:

  • Commercial Buildings: Perfect for optimizing energy efficiency in office spaces and retail environments.
  • Residential Properties: Ideal for retrofitting older homes where space is limited for traditional insulation.
  • Temperature-sensitive Goods: Essential for cold storage applications, ensuring products maintain their quality and safety.
